Horton Court is a Cotswold manor house with a remarkable 12th-century Norman hall, one of the oldest domestic interiors in England. The house was later remodelled in the 16th century by William Knight, a diplomat for Henry VIII, who added an Italianate loggia inspired by his travels in Rome. The detached ambulatory in the garden is a rare example of early Renaissance architecture in England.
